句式:without 引导含蓄虚拟语气
【教材原句】 Without forests,we would have no air to breathe,and without clean water we would be unable to survive.没有森林,我们就没有空气可呼吸;没有干净的水,我们将无法生存。
【知识归纳】
◎句中without短语表示含蓄条件,相当于一个if引导的虚拟条件句,如果表示与现在或将来事实相反,谓语动词用“would+动词原形”;如果表示与过去事实相反,谓语动词则用“would have+过去分词”。
◎表达含蓄条件还可以用but for,otherwise,or,but等。
【写作佳句】
①Without the air to hold some of the sun's heat,the earth would be freezing cold at night,too cold for us to live on.
如果没有空气保存太阳的热量,晚上地球将会非常寒冷,冷得我们无法生存。
②Mr Brown gave me a helping hand.Otherwise, I would have got into great trouble.
多亏布朗先生对我施以援手。否则,我就会遇到大麻烦了。
③But for the encouraging cheers from the audience,our team couldn't have won such a match.
要不是观众鼓舞人心的欢呼,我们队不可能赢得比赛。

(2025·惠州市高三第二次调研考试)On a windy day, 40 middleschool students stand by the Harlem River in New York City.Their teacher, Mr.White, pulls a metal cage out of the river.Inside are clusters of oysters(牡蛎).The last time they were here, the oysters were babies.
The students' job is to measure how much the oysters have grown and test the river water for pollutants.They will report their findings to researchers at the Billion Oyster Project (BOP).Why work so hard? To make the city's waterways healthy again.
Oysters are important for the underwater community they share with plants, fish, and other life.So they are also called a keystone species.If a keystone species disappears, other plants and animals may die out.That's exactly what happened 100 years ago in New York Harbor.Before then, lots of oysters lived here.The oysters were delicious—maybe too delicious.By the early 1900s, people were eating them faster than they could grow.
The oysters were in trouble for another reason.Pollution was pouring into the waters of the growing city, and few types of animals could live in it.Since the 1970s,new laws have helped reduce toxic(有毒的)waste.Some fish started to swim through again.But oysters were still missing—until recently.The BOP began in 2014 to help bring oysters back to New York Harbor.So far, students and volunteers have placed about 25, 000, 000 oysters into the harbor.
“The oysters definitely look much bigger now,”says a student named Kelly.Taking turns, the kids measure all the oysters, then compare notes.The biggest oyster is over 2 inches long, much bigger than a healthy size for its age.
As more oysters grow, the water should become clearer.Also, other animals should move in.Finally, the students put the oysters back in the cage.Mr.White lowers it into the river.When the oysters are big enough, they will be moved to the middle of the harbor.For today, everyone agrees: the future is looking bright for New York Harbor.

(2025·广东六校二联)Researchers at the University of Exeter in England have crafted a device that employs artificial intelligence (AI) to detect Asian wasps(黄蜂).AI refers to the capability of computers to learn from experiences and execute tasks swiftly that would typically require a significant time investment from humans.
Asian wasps are considered an invasive species, indicating that they are not native to the UK and can disrupt our ecosystem—the environment and its living organisms.These wasps feed on local insects and pose a significant threat to honeybees with a single wasp capable of killing up to 50 honeybees in a day.
The innovative system, named VespAI, uses a sponge cloth soaked with a liquid that attracts wasps.Once the wasps are drawn in, an automatic camera takes pictures of them.The AI then analyzes the photos to determine whether the insect is an Asian wasp or a European wasp, which is a native species.
If an Asian wasp is spotted, a notification is sent right away to the researcher's phone or computer.VespAI acts as an earlywarning system, allowing for the detection of any Asian wasps that may have entered a new area of the UK.Its high precision helps authorities respond quickly to follow the wasps, find their nests, and get rid of them before they can reproduce.
There is growing concern among experts that Asian wasps may have made a lasting home in the UK rather than being merely transient or accidental arrivals.Currently, the UK's way of dealing with Asian wasps depends on people seeing them, recognizing them, and reporting them.However, many of these reports turn out to be other kinds of insects.
Dr.Thomas O'SheaWheller, who worked on VespAI, said this new system won't mistake other insects for Asian wasps or miss them when they come around.VespAI has been tested on the island of Jersey and will be tried in other places this year.

Why are Police Officers Called Cops?
Police officers are often referred to as cops.1( ) Some argue the term is shortened from “copper”and comes from copper badges (徽章) worn by a policeman.Others say that it stands for “Constabulary of Police”.
General agreement on the word origins of “cop”,however, suggests that the term is based more on the policeman's job than on his clothing or job title.In Latin, the verb capere can be defined as “to capture”.In French, the verb is caper.“To cop”in English is to seize or to take.2( )
Some also believe that the Dutch word kapen,which also loosely translates as “to steal or take”, is related to policemen being called coppers or cops.Essentially, the police force was there to take criminals off the streets.3( ) And since American English especially draws from German, French, and Latin, the specific language origins of kapen or capere create a ready path to the term “cop”.
4( ) And it is no longer considered rude.However, certain other terms for police officers are definitely unwelcome.While British Police might not mind being called “bobbies”, no police members like to be referred to as “pigs”or the “fuzz”.Some don't mind the term the “heat”as applied to the whole police force,but the police force does not generally take kindly to terms given to them by criminals.
The term “cop”is in such common usage now that a show documenting their work on the job is called Cops.Even though J.Edgar Hoover once highly objected to the term, it is now fine to refer to a policeman or a police woman as a cop.5( )

(2025·南充市高考适应性考试)While there are several easy ways to help protect yourself against mosquitoborne diseases, there's another solution that sounds appealing: What if we could just make all the mosquitoes disappear?
Plenty of research has revealed food webs of bigger mammals, such as lions or leopards.And for good reason—they're much easier to observe than tiny mosquitoes, which often breed in pools of water.Mosquitoes of all ages and sexes serve as a food source for all kinds of creatures, such as fish, turtles, migratory songbirds, and bats.Moreover, males in many mosquito species eat only nectar(花蜜),making some species major pollinators(传粉者)of plants such as some crops and flowers.
Perhaps more than any other animal, bats are often regarded as being the mosquito's greatest threat.Surely removing all the mosquitoes would affect bats more than most? Not so, says Winifred Frick, a bat biologist at the University of California, Santa Cruz.Most bats actually eat whatever they can catch—mosquitoes, beetles, or otherwise.“There aren't any bat species that specialize specifically on mosquitoes,”says Frick.In fact, some mosquito species are most active during the day, meaning bats would have very few opportunities to feed on them at all.
The disappearance of mosquitoes would have massive consequences for global health, however.In all, mosquitoes account for more than 700,000 human deaths each year.Mosquitoes are the primary cause for malaria (疟疾).But we might not need to wipe out mosquitoes to turn around the situation.In recent years, researchers have made promising breakthroughs in preventing disease spreading by infecting mosquitoes with parasitic (寄生的) bacteria, which can make mosquitoes less harmful to other creatures.
And it's important to remember that not all mosquito species are responsible for the destructive diseases.In fact, many want nothing to do with us.“There are some species that live in wetlands that will feed mainly on frogs and other amphibians,”says Michael Hutchinson, a professor in insect research.There are also mosquito species in which the females are also not known to be bloodsuckers.In fact, some actually hunt other mosquitoes during their early stage.
